Chatelaine, Torrance,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Chatelaine?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Chatelaine Studio Apartments | $1,802 | $1,006 | $3,513 |
| Chatelaine 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,521 | $1,839 | $4,146 |
| Chatelaine 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,311 | $2,295 | $4,598 |
| Chatelaine 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,701 | $3,195 | $4,500 |
| Chatelaine 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,896 | $4,896 | $4,896 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Chatelaine
How much are Studio apartments in Chatelaine?
There are currently 183 Studio Apartments in Chatelaine with rent ranges from $1,006 to $3,513 with an average price of $1,802.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Chatelaine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Chatelaine ranges from $1,839 to $4,146 with an average monthly rent of $2,521.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Chatelaine c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Chatelaine range from $2,295 to $4,598.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,311.
How expensive are Chatelaine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 157 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Chatelaine on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,195 to $4,500 - averaging $3,701 for the location.
